Crowdtilt (YC W12) now supports nonprofit fundraising, with half the fees of competitors and immediate transfer

Posted 1 day ago by 281871_10100372103892613_1435347668_n_thumb Garry Tan to Y Combinator Posterous

Like this post

Media_httptechcowpcon_eoqfw

Online group-funding campaign platform, Crowdtilt, has an update to its service. It has become certified to legally secure fundraisers for any registered  501(c)(3) organizations. And on top of that, starting today, it can issue tax-deductible receipts for donations to them.

Services like RallyCrowdriseKickstarter and others all offer a platform through which anyone can raise money for their favorite cause(s). With this announcement, Crowdtilt will join them, but it says its 2.5% transaction fee sets it apart from the rest — Rally charges 4.5% while Crowdrise takes at least 4.95%, and Kickstarter takes 5%. But now, starting today, nonprofits be able to immediately receive released funds for no additional fee.
